- [ ] Before signing the Lanterfold UI release key, confirm the snapshot test suite for the component library passed on the ceremony build. Any diff in rendered snapshots voids the attestation and requires a rerun under witness supervision. Record the suite hash in the ceremony log. Once verified, the custodian reads out the recovery passphrase, which is recorded directly below.

vault phrase of fadup-tageg = zoreth-sorir-noveth-juldor-istiel-zorwyn

Quick heads-up on Pinwheel UI versioning: we cut a minor release every sprint, and anything touching component props needs a changeset file in the PR. No changeset, no merge — the bot will nag you. Majors are rare and go through the design council first. The full policy, with examples of what counts as breaking, lives on the internal page below.

wiki page, bahip-yahip: https://grafana.qirvanlabs.corp/browse/display/projects/cc3a1b9dbfc9

## Tuning the Proctor Queue

Hey release folks — before you ship a Vigilume build during exam season, double-check the proctoring queue settings. Incoming session requests from the Marrowgate campus pilot spike hard at the top of each hour, and if the intake workers can't keep pace, students see the dreaded spinner. We scale workers horizontally, but the queue depth and timeout knobs matter more than pod count in practice. The values we've settled on after the spring pilot are below.

tuning constants:
WEIGHTS = {
    "normir": 304,
    "quenix": 35,
}

Night-shift staff: Floor 4 of the Tellhaven Building opens this week. After 21:00, access is via the rear stairwell only; the lifts are locked out overnight during the settling period. Complete a walk-through of the new floor once per shift and log it. The stairwell keypad accepts the code below.

badge for yahop-fawep: bdg-XBKXI-68071